Retail property near downtown Sarasota sells for $7 million, creating 3.5-acre development site

A 13,000-square-foot retail building, near downtown Sarasota, has sold for $7 million to 5 Point Equity. The property, at 1427 S Tamiami Trail, which sits on 1.35 acres, includes tenants such as Integrated Dental of Florida, Playa Bowls, Curaleaf Dispensary and Verizon. The buyer owns the adjacent Baymont by Wyndham Sarasota hotel, at 1425 S Tamiami Trail, bringing the total site to 3.55 acres.

“This property presented a terrific opportunity for the buyer because he now owns 3.55 acres here, which makes this site more viable for future development,” said Jag Grewal of Ian Black Real Estate, who represented the buyer. “With the hospital across the street and no existing hotels in the vicinity, this is a great spot for a mixed-use development with a hotel, apartments and retail.”

The site is located across from Sarasota Memorial Hospital and about a mile south of downtown. The hospital has been undergoing major expansion projects, including a $93 million cancer pavilion currently under construction, the recent openings of the $75 million Kolschowsky Research and Education Institute, and the $71 million Cornell Behavioral Health Pavilion.

Steve Horn, of Ian Black Real Estate, represented the seller, Plantation Grove Ltd. The Baymont by Wyndham property was acquired by 5 Point Equity in early 2022, for $8 million.
